Start with Licensing and Security
A valid gambling licence is the first checkpoint. Regulated operators must usually follow identity verification, anti-money-laundering, fairness, and consumer-protection requirements. Look for the licence number, regulator name, corporate details, and clear information about dispute resolution. If these details are hidden or difficult to confirm, caution is justified.
Security is equally important. A reputable casino should use encrypted connections, secure payment processing, and strong account controls such as two-factor authentication. Players should also review the privacy policy to understand how personal data is collected, stored, and shared.
Compare the Casino Offer Before Registering
Commercial value depends on more than the headline welcome bonus. Read the complete promotion terms, including wagering requirements, maximum eligible winnings, game contribution rules, expiry dates, deposit limits, and withdrawal restrictions. A large bonus can be less attractive than a smaller reward with realistic conditions.
- Check whether the offer applies to all games or selected titles only.
- Confirm the minimum deposit and maximum bonus amount.
- Review wagering calculations before accepting promotional funds.
- Identify excluded payment methods and withdrawal conditions.
- Check whether bonus winnings are capped.
Players who prefer straightforward budgeting may find cashback, low-wagering promotions, or free spins with transparent restrictions easier to evaluate than complex deposit matches.
Evaluate Games, Payments, and Support
A well-rounded lobby should include reputable software providers, popular slots, table games, live dealer rooms, and a mobile-friendly interface. Game variety matters, but software provenance matters more. Established studios publish tested titles with documented return-to-player figures and certified random number generators.
| Area | What to assess |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Game library | Provider range, live games, mobile compatibility | Supports choice and reliable performance |
| Payments | Fees, processing times, available methods | Reduces delays and unexpected costs |
| Customer support | Live chat hours, email response, help centre | Shows how issues are handled |
| Withdrawal policy | Verification steps, limits, pending periods | Clarifies access to legitimate winnings |
Payment information should be specific rather than vague. A trustworthy operator explains deposit and withdrawal processing times, applicable fees, minimum transactions, and verification requirements. Support should be reachable through more than one channel, with clear answers instead of scripted promotional replies.
Understand Value, RTP, and Volatility
Return to player, or RTP, is a long-term statistical estimate, not a promise for an individual session. A slot with a 96% theoretical RTP does not guarantee that a player will receive that percentage during a single visit. Volatility describes how frequently and dramatically results may vary: high-volatility games can produce larger wins less often, while low-volatility games generally offer smaller, more frequent outcomes.
Table-game strategy can also influence expected results. Players should learn the rules, house edge, and side-bet disadvantages before staking money. Progressive jackpots may offer substantial prizes, but their low probability of success makes them unsuitable as a primary gambling plan.
Build a Safer Playing Strategy
Responsible gambling is a practical part of casino selection, not an optional feature. Set a deposit limit before playing, separate gambling funds from essential expenses, and treat losses as entertainment costs rather than targets to recover. Avoid borrowing, chasing losses, or increasing stakes after an emotional outcome.
- Set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its.
- Use session reminders and cooling-off periods.
- Keep a record of deposits, withdrawals, and playing time.
- Never gamble with rent, bills, credit, or emergency savings.
- Use self-exclusion tools if gambling stops feeling controlled.
